In isothermal process if heat is evolved from the system then

A

Internal energy remains constant

B

Change in internal energy is zero

C

Change in entropy is zero

D

Change in free energy is zero

Text Solution

Verified by Experts

The correct Answer is:
A, B

`U = f(T)` for ideal gas
